"I was 17 years old and it happened on a late summer night.

My dad and my little brother had gone to a Boy Scout camp out. My dad was one of the scout masters.

I was home alone with my mom for the weekend. She was already in bed at this point, it was about 2:00 in the morning and I was just finishing up my late night gaming. I had to go to the bathroom one more time before going to sleep though.

While sitting on the toilet playing games on my phone, I heard the faintest little tap on the bathroom door.

'Mom? Is that you? Mom!' I yelled.

It wasn't windy or anything. There didn't seem to be any logical way to dismiss it. I slowly and nervously opened the door. There was nobody there, but my bedroom door was now shut.

I was certain I hadn't shut it.

I went over to my mom's room and told her I thought somebody was in my room. She didn't take me seriously and told me that she didn't know what to tell me. I tried to convince myself that, maybe I did shut my door.

I opened my door, feeling extremely freaked out and when I snuck a peek into the room, I felt like my heart exploded inside my chest. I could see a hand sticking out from behind the dresser in the corner of my room.

Somebody was hiding there.

I ran to my mom's room and locked the door behind me. After quietly freaking out, telling her that there's a man in the house, she finally believed me and went straight to the phone to call the cops.

I put my ear up against the door to try to hear anything going on outside. I eventually heard the man's footsteps come out from my room and slowly come closer to my mom's room 'til making it right outside the door, and stopping.

I could see the outlines of his shoes from the bottom crack of the door.

He tried the doorknob but thankfully it had a lock. It seemed the lock was enough to persuade him to give up because I heard him stomp downstairs and out the front door.

I hurried to the window to see which way the man was headed but he was already gone."
